Charlemagne's taking of the title of emperor, however--as the third frankish defiance of constantinople--was an even more blatant gesture. To be sure, charlemagne coveted territories that were still byzantine, and he had plans for taking them.
Frankish-byzantine war (801-810)--charlemagne and the byzantine emperor nicephorus i waged war on both land and sea for control of venetia and the dalmatian coast (modern-day northern italy, slovenia and croatia). The war progressed well for the franks, plus, beginning in 809, nicephorus was distracted by a new war with the bulgars.

Charlemagne, also called charles i, byname charles the great, (born april 2, 747?—died january 28, 814, aachen, austrasia [now in germany]), king of the franks (768–814), king of the lombards (774–814), and first emperor (800–814) of the romans and of what was later called the holy roman empire.
Charlemagne was the eldest son of pippin the short and bertrada of laon. He was a complex man who craved power, influence, love, lust and the thrill of victory.
In 800, charlemagne was crowned emperor and adapted his existing royal administration to live up to the expectations of his new title. The political reforms wrought in his capital, aachen, were to have an immense impact on the political definition of western europe for the rest of the middle ages.

The emperor charlemagne is the ancestor of most, perhaps all europeans. His ancestry goes back only a few generations but he has become the gateway for hundreds of fake genealogies back to antiquity, all based on wishful thinking. Experts generally agree that only 8 ancestors of charlemagne can be proven.

Late in 800, charlemagne visited rome to confer with the pope, and leo invited the king for christmas mass. As charlemagne knelt in prayer, leo placed a crown on the king’s head. The prepared clergy in attendance boomed: “long life and victory to charles augustus, crowned by god the great and pacific emperor of the romans.
